Troubleshooting
"No data" Response
Problem: MCP server returns empty results
Solutions:
- Run the demo to generate metrics:
python3 AI-OBS_DEMO/multi-cloud-demo.py - Wait 1-2 minutes for CloudWatch to ingest metrics
- Try increasing time range: "Show me token usage for the last 2 hours"
MCP Server Not Responding
Problem: Queries timeout or fail
Solutions:
- Check MCP server is running: Look for "ai-observability" in Kiro MCP panel
- Verify AWS credentials:
aws sts get-caller-identity - Check CloudWatch permissions: Ensure read access to CloudWatch metrics
- Restart Kiro to reload MCP configuration
Permission Errors
Problem: "AccessDenied" errors in responses
Solutions:
- Verify IAM permissions include
cloudwatch:GetMetricStatistics - Verify IAM permissions include
cloudwatch:ListMetrics - Check AWS region is set to
us-east-1in MCP config
